Ed-tech platform BYJU’S has introduced an ‘Education For All’ initiative with the launch of a particular two-years Fellowship Programme for aspirants within the social growth sector. The fellowship is a part of BYJU’S social impression initiative, ‘BYJU’S Education For All’, launched in 2020. The programme goals to empower 10 million college students from distant and underserved districts of India, with entry to high quality digital schooling by 2025.
According to the corporate, the primary cohort of this fellowship programme comprises 45 fellows shortlisted from throughout the nation with social growth expertise backgrounds, who will likely be skilled on synergies in India’s edtech and social growth sectors.
BYJU’s claims to have designed a particular 2-week coaching module for the fellows which incorporates workshops on varied developmental matters. The chosen fellows will likely be liable for managing BYJU’S social initiatives programmes in India’s aspirational districts in collaboration with the NITI Aayog, the corporate stated.
According to the ed-tech platform, as part of this programme, fellows will assist present high quality schooling to over 3,000 meritorious JEE and NEET aspirants from underserved communities throughout over 60 aspirational districts. Post completion of this two-year fellowship, high candidates will get an opportunity to work as full-time workers with BYJU’S social initiatives.
